Why Do Some Adults Get Acne?

Many people who are not sufferers do not realize that adults can get acne. Many people, both men and women, who are in their 20s, 30’s, and older still, have to deal with acne and breakouts quite regularly. This can be just as embarrassing for adults as it is for teenagers who are thinking about prom. In some cases, it can be even worse because the adults have no idea why they are still getting pimples. This can cause issues with their self-esteem and be troublesome for their social life. So, why is it that so many adults are still getting acne? Here are some of the most common reasons.

Cosmetics Could Be at Fault

Many of the products that are probably sitting on your bathroom shelf right now could be the culprit behind your acne. If you are using makeup that contains an oil base, then it is going to start to clog your pores. One of the things that you can do to help is to start buying products that do not have the oil base. Try to switch brands and see if it helps. In addition, you have to make sure that you wash any makeup off your face completely before you go to bed in the evening. If not, your skin is not going to be able to breathe, and the results will be poor skin!

Stress is a Factor

Perhaps you are feeling a bit more stress in life than usual. Whether you have stress in your work life or at home, your body starts to produce hormones that can stimulate the oil glands in the body. This extra oil can cause a person to have more acne than usual. In this case, you have to find the sources of your stress and discover ways that you might be able to eliminate or decrease that stress. Once you do that, find some other ways that you can help relieve the stress that is building. Exercise and taking a few minutes to relax each day can help.

It’s in the Genes

In some cases, people can inherit traits that could cause acne to be more prevalent. For example, if people in your family have oily skin, there is a chance that you do as well. Oily skin means that you are going to have to fight harder to keep acne problems under control. Parents who had acne problems are likely to pass it on to their children. If those problems persisted throughout their adult life, it may for their offspring as well.

Maybe It’s the Medications

In some cases, medications can be the cause of acne outbreaks in adults. Always know the meds that you are taking and all of the side effects that might occur. If you notice that you have breakouts when you are taking certain meds, you will want to speak with your doctor about the issue. Perhaps an alternative med will not cause you to have the same reaction.
